Standard Identifier: Adv.MU:E.Re8

Grade Range: Advanced
Discipline: Music
Subdiscipline: Ensembles
Artistic Process: Responding
Anchor Standard: 7: Perceive and analyze artistic work

Enduring Understanding: 7.2 Response to music is informed by analyzing context (social, cultural, and historical) and how creators and performers manipulate the elements of music.
Essential Question(s): How do individuals choose music to experience?
Process Component(s): Analyze

Performance Standard(s):
Justify interpretations of the expressive intent and meaning of musical works by comparing and synthesizing varied researched sources, including reference to other art forms.

Standard Identifier: Prof.MU:C.Cr2

Grade Range: Proficient
Discipline: Music
Subdiscipline: Composition and Theory
Artistic Process: Creating
Anchor Standard: 2: Organize and develop artistic ideas and work

Enduring Understanding: Musicians’ creative choices are influenced by their expertise, context, and expressive intent.
Essential Question(s): How do musicians make creative decisions?
Process Component(s): Plan and Make

Performance Standard(s):
a. Assemble and organize sounds or short musical ideas to create initial expressions of selected experiences, moods, images, or storylines. b. Identify and describe the development of sounds or short musical ideas in drafts of music within simple forms (such as one part, cyclical, or binary).

Standard Identifier: Prof.MU:C.Pr6

Grade Range: Proficient
Discipline: Music
Subdiscipline: Composition and Theory
Artistic Process: Performing
Anchor Standard: 6: Convey meaning through the presentation of artistic work

Enduring Understanding: Musicians judge performance based on criteria that vary across time, place, and cultures. The context and how a work is presented influence audience response.
Essential Question(s): When is a performance judged ready to present? How do context and the manner in which musical work is presented influence audience response?
Process Component(s): Present

Performance Standard(s):
a. Share live or recorded performances of works (both personal and others’) and explain how the elements of music are used to convey intent. b. Identify how compositions are appropriate for an audience or context, and how this will shape future compositions.

Standard Identifier: Prof.MU:C.Re7.1

Grade Range: Proficient
Discipline: Music
Subdiscipline: Composition and Theory
Artistic Process: Responding
Anchor Standard: 7: Perceive and analyze artistic work

Enduring Understanding: 7.1 Individuals' selection of musical works is influenced by their interests, experiences, understandings, and purposes.
Essential Question(s): How do individuals choose music to experience?
Process Component(s): Select

Performance Standard(s):
Apply teacher-provided criteria to select music that expresses a personal experience, mood, visual image, or storyline in simple forms (such as one-part, cyclical, binary), and describe the choices as models for composition.
